How is Rising Number of Data Centers Propelling Critical Power and Cooling Solutions Market?

With the exploding population, which is increasingly moving into cities, the demand for electricity is rising. Electricity is the fuel which drives the economic engine of every country around the world. Though the demand for energy is rising, its supply is not always consistent, due to occasional fault in the grid or its unreliability in general (especially in the developing and under-developed countries). In several places, such as railways, data centers, hospitals, and critical laboratories, continuous power is of paramount importance, which makes uninterruptible power supply (UPS) quite important.




Thus, with the rising demand for energy, which is mostly not met, as a result of grid uncertainty, the critical power and cooling solutions market has a bright future ahead. While critical-power solutions include UPSs, generators, inverters, converters, power transfer switching, transfer switches, generator paralleling breakers, breaker transfer pairs, and switch transfer pairs, the cooling solutions encompass chillers, air conditioning, liquid cooling systems, economizer systems, cooling towers, control systems, humidifiers, pumping units, and air coolers. Such critical-cooling solutions are also important in hospitals and laboratories, along with IT-intensive settings, such as server rooms and data centers, where heat needs to be constantly expelled, to protect the equipment from damage.




With the continuous digitization of various processes around the world, the amount of digital data being generated is skyrocketing. From IT firms to individual people glued to the internet, everyone is creating and consuming computer data in some or the other form. Moreover, the popularity of cloud computing is rising, which allows people to store their data on a third-party server and saves them the trouble of maintaining expensive servers themselves. This is leading to the construction of an increasing number of data centers, where these critical-power-and-cooling solutions are imperative.




Similarly, with the rising prevalence of various diseases and disorders, the hospitalization rate is rising. Hospitals perhaps require continuous electricity supply more than any other sector, as unexpected power cuts leave patients on life-support systems, including ventilators, dialysis machines, and cardiopulmonary bypass systems, at the mercy of their fate. Similarly, almost all the drugs need to be stored at a particular temperature, for which chillers are widely deployed in medical settings, and any loss of electricity could render them useless.




Another important application for such critical-cooling and critical-power systems is the cleanrooms installed at laboratories and factories dealing with sensitive stuff, such as drugs, semiconductors, and chemicals. Such settings need a particular environment, characterized by closely monitored temperature, humidity, and concentration of contaminants. The loss in the functioning of any of these appliances can offset months or even years of extensive research and development (R&D). This is why continuous energy supply and the reliable functioning of such equipment are necessary in cleanrooms and research labs.




Presently, North America makes the largest contribution to the critical power and cooling solutions market, as the number of data centers and demand for efficient information storage systems are the highest here. Similarly, the region is also home to the most advanced healthcare sector and numerous globally operating banking, financial services, and insurance (BFSI) firms, such as JPMorgan Chase & Co., Visa Inc., Mastercard Incorporated, Bank of America, and American Express. In the coming years, Asia-Pacific (APAC) would account for a significant procurement rate of critical power and cooling systems, owing to its increasing manufacturing output, rapid digitization, and advancements in the healthcare and BFSI industries.




Therefore, with the increasing demand for continuous electricity supply and cooling, the requirement for equipment which helps achieve these will also rise.
